Section 42E Standards; courses of instructions; powers of trustees

Universal Citation: MA Gen L ch 74 § 42E (2017)

Section 42E. The trustees shall maintain high educational standards at the college and the institute and shall have complete authority to establish, support, consolidate or abolish classes, courses and curricula whenever and wherever required in meeting the needs of the college and institute and the citizens of the commonwealth. The trustees shall establish appropriate qualifications and standards for admission, promotion and graduation.
